How Our Transparent Pricing Model Works

We aim to keep storage pricing easy to understand from the first enquiry. The estimate usually reflects three main parts: the amount of material, the labour involved, and any access considerations. If a property is on a narrow street, has restricted parking, or involves multiple flights of stairs, that may affect the total time needed on site. Likewise, items that require careful handling or separate disposal may change the final figure. The point is not to add costs without reason, but to match the quote to the real effort involved.

For customers comparing Gantshill storage rates, our load-based option is often the simplest. This works well when the items can be judged by how much of a vehicle they occupy. A half-load, for example, is suitable for smaller clearances, while a full-load rate can be ideal for large-scale removals from homes with many stored belongings. For more irregular jobs, cubic-yard pricing gives a more exact measurement. This is especially useful when the volume is compact but dense, such as boxed goods, archive materials, or mixed household items.

We also consider the type of property and how easy it is to reach the items. In areas with busy commuter traffic, parking time and loading access can affect scheduling. In older terraces or maisonettes, the quote may reflect the extra time needed to move items safely through tight hallways or shared entrances. That said, our goal is always to keep the process fair and predictable, so customers can compare options with confidence.

Choosing the Right Pricing Option

In many cases, the best way to understand Gantshill Storage pricing is to think about the shape of the job. If items are bulky and occupy obvious vehicle space, a load-based rate is often the clearest option. If the job involves tightly packed boxes, awkward loft access, or a mixture of small items, cubic-yard pricing can provide a better fit. Both methods are intended to be fair and easy to compare, so the choice comes down to the nature of the work rather than a one-size-fits-all rule.

Examples of suitable jobs include post-renovation clear-outs, landlord property resets, end-of-tenancy removals, shed clearances, and storage overflow from homes that have accumulated seasonal items. In quieter residential streets, the main pricing factor may simply be the volume of contents. In busier locations or tighter housing layouts, time and access may carry more weight. That balance is what keeps the service practical for a wide range of customers across the area.
